Hi all, I'm Clint Hoffar, a teacher at Glendale Middle School and founder of Glendale Climbing Club. The Glendale Climbing Club has been a club for 3 years where we have been getting students of all different backgrounds, ethnicities, and socioeconomic statuses out into the mountains and into the gym to experience climbing.
The students have been going to the gym weekly and to the mountains when the weather permits, once a month. It's been such a tremendous joy seeing the confidence that spills out of these students when they top out a route or finish a boulder problem. They are learning independence, hard work, failure, and problem-solving all while moving their bodies and finding a love for the outdoors.
What we need is some help funding for our weekly gym attendance. We are looking at around $15 a day per student to get into the gym. We try to go once a week; however, this year, prices may make that nearly impossible for us to do without your help. The weekly gym practice allows students to build and hone skills, preparing them for when we go outside climbing in the Cottonwood Canyons. All this while developing friendships, problem-solving skills, and confidence.
